Senior Manager, Engineering
Job Summary
Job Description
As the Senior Manager of Engineering at Fuze Health/FuzeRx, you are a pivotal leader within our technology organization, bridging the gap between high-level strategic healthcare objectives and ground-level technical execution. This role sits within our core product engineering hierarchy, reporting directly to the VP of Engineering. You will lead multiple engineering squads, driving the architecture, development, and delivery of secure, scalable software solutions that power our digital pharmacy and API-driven fulfillment platforms. By fostering a culture of operational excellence and engineering rigor leveraging AWS, PostgreSQL, Rails, and Python, this role directly contributes to our mission of simplifying access to medications, improving patient adherence, and streamlining the digital care journey.
Key Responsibilities:
Team Leadership & Development: Recruit, mentor, and manage a team of 10+ software engineers and engineering managers across multiple agile squads, fostering a culture of continuous learning, inclusivity, and high performance.
Technical Strategy & Architecture: Guide the technical vision for FuzeRx’s core B2B and consumer-facing platforms, ensuring highly available and secure solutions leveraging our primary tech stack (Ruby on Rails, Python, TypeScript/JavaScript, PostgreSQL, AWS).
Delivery & Execution: Own the end-to-end software development lifecycle (SDLC) for your domain, ensuring predictable delivery of features that drive API-powered prescription fulfillment and pharmacy logistics.
Cross-Functional Collaboration: Partner closely with Product Management, Pharmacy Operations, Design, and QA to translate complex healthcare compliance and patient-care requirements into technical roadmaps and actionable sprints.
Regulatory & Security Compliance: Champion engineering best practices that adhere to strict industry regulations (e.g., HIPAA, SOC2), ensuring patient data security, secure messaging, and privacy are woven into the fabric of our codebase.
Operational Excellence: Establish and track key engineering metrics (e.g., DORA metrics, system uptime, bug resolution rates) to drive continuous improvement in engineering efficiency and pharmacy system reliability.
Incident Management: Serve as a senior escalation point for critical system outages or security incidents, leading root-cause analyses and implementing preventive measures.
Resource Allocation: Manage departmental budgets, vendor relationships, and cloud infrastructure costs effectively to support sustainable scale.
